Basis point (BPS)

Tags: Glossary

A basis point is a unit that is equal to 1/100th of 1%, and it is often used instead of percentages when discussing interest rates, rates of return, and other percentage-based performance metrics that can occur as fractions of a percent. A 1% change equals 100 basis points, and 0.01% equals 1 basis point.

What is Basis point (BPS)?

A basis point (BPS) is a term commonly used in the field of logistics to discuss interest rates, rates of return, and other percentage-based performance metrics. It is a unit that represents 1/100th of 1%, making it a useful tool for expressing small changes in percentages.

When dealing with financial metrics, such as interest rates or rates of return, it is often necessary to discuss changes that occur as fractions of a percent. However, using percentages can sometimes be cumbersome and confusing, especially when dealing with small changes. This is where basis points come in handy.

To understand the concept of basis points, it is important to know that a 1% change is equivalent to 100 basis points. This means that if an interest rate increases by 1%, it can also be said to have increased by 100 basis points. Similarly, a decrease of 1% can be expressed as a decrease of 100 basis points.

Furthermore, a basis point can also represent a smaller change of 0.01%. In this case, 1 basis point is equivalent to a 0.01% change. This allows for even more precise discussions of percentage-based metrics.

Using basis points instead of percentages can make it easier to compare and analyze different metrics. For example, if two interest rates are being compared, one at 5% and the other at 5.25%, it may be more intuitive to express the difference as 25 basis points rather than 0.25%.
